Weekend Wine: Red Burgundy (Manciat-Poncet Mâcon-Bussières 2006, $17)

July 3rd, 2008 · No Comments

The Manciat-Poncet Mâcon Bussières Rouge 2006 is half Pinot Noir and half Gamay (the grape of Beaujolais, in the south of Burgundy), and it hails from the Mâcon Bussières AOC of Burgundy.
